Analysis

In 2025, deliberative democracy index in Liberia stood at 0.485.

The figure is down 1.8% on the previous year and down 7.1% over ten years.

Over the whole period, deliberative democracy index in Liberia peaked at 0.599 in 2008 and was at its lowest, 0.053, in 1981.

Liberia ranks 56th of 175 countries on this measure, in the middle of the range.

The series is highly variable year to year, so single readings are best treated with caution.

Central estimate of the extent of suffrage, the freedom and fairness of elections, freedoms of association and expression, as well as the extent to which political elites justify their positions, justify them with the common good, acknowledge counterarguments, consult elites in policy changes, and society deliberates policy changes.
